PhpSpreadsheet/tests/PhpSpreadsheetTests/Shared/PasswordHasherTest.php
Adrien Crivelli aef4d711f5
Use self::assert*() instead of $this->assert*()
Because even if it doesn't make a difference in practice, it is
technically more correct to call static methods statically. It
also better advertise that those methods can be used from any context.
2017-09-22 14:22:44 +09:00

27 lines
628 B
PHP

<?php
namespace PhpOffice\PhpSpreadsheetTests\Shared;
use PhpOffice\PhpSpreadsheet\Shared\PasswordHasher;
use PHPUnit_Framework_TestCase;
class PasswordHasherTest extends PHPUnit_Framework_TestCase
{
/**
* @dataProvider providerHashPassword
* @group fail19
*
* @param mixed $expectedResult
*/
public function testHashPassword($expectedResult, ...$args)
{
$result = PasswordHasher::hashPassword(...$args);
self::assertEquals($expectedResult, $result);
}
public function providerHashPassword()
{
return require 'data/Shared/PasswordHashes.php';
}
}